Field notes
BAIT! describes two proposed personal aerosol formulas: an original version containing 20.0% 1-octen-3-ol and a higher-strength version containing 30.0%. The page explains that octenol occurs naturally in mushrooms and human breath and is used in some mosquito and biting-fly lures, but it does not provide field-test results. Its stated use cases are patios, backyards, campsites, dusk, and after-dark outdoor activity.
